Component changes and additions
CAL components such as ADC, I2C, PWM, SPI and UART are now free to allow for more user-based component creation and library generation.
High-level components created by Matrix are still licensed under the various component feature packs.
We also have a large selection of component, CAL and FCD updates.
New components
Some of the new components include:
- FAT Based GLCD Bitmap Drawer
 - New sensor components
 - Network abstraction component for TCP/IP and WIFI modules
 - E-block specific categories
 - Scenario simulation components and wiki based curriculum
 - Graphical LCD Graph drawer
 - Arduino style serial terminal - via the console
 - Raspberry Pi specific - Console Text Generation, TCP/IP
 - Raspberry Pi HDMI gLCD
 - Modbus TCP - Master and Slave
 - DAC MCP48x1
 - HTS221
 - ESP12S
 - PCF8575
 - SHT31 Humidity Sensor
 - WAV Playback and Record
 - RealSpeak
 - Bluetooth RN4677
 - Various new Grove sensors
 - HBridge CAL
 
Component improvements
- CAL components are more usable and stand alone, injector, scope and console functionality is now built in making it much easier to build into your own components
 - Bitmap Drawer component - more bitmap file formats (Mono, 16-Colour, 256-Colour, 24-bit) and up to ten bitmaps per component
 - Servo motor 16-bit mode
 - PWM Frequency based Period and Prescaler calculator
